What you can expect

Embark on a highly coveted gorilla tracking safari, trekking Uganda’s majestic mountain gorillas in their natural habitat. This adventure ranks among the most unforgettable wildlife experiences globally. Trekking durations vary from 1 to 6 hours, depending on the gorilla family's location.

Day 1: Transfer to Bwindi Impenetrable Forest NP
The company driver will collect you from your hotel and transport you to Bwindi Impenetrable National Park. The journey takes about 8 hours, including a lunch stop. Despite its length, the drive offers a scenic route through diverse landscapes, including tropical rainforests, savannah fields, and the terraced hills of Kigezi, often referred to as the Switzerland of East Africa. You will arrive late in the evening, allowing time for relaxation, dinner, and an overnight stay at Buhoma community haven lodge.

Day 2: Gorilla tracking Amazing Experience
After an early morning breakfast, set off with a picnic lunch for a short drive to the park offices, where you will receive a briefing from local guides and trackers about the etiquette of gorilla trekking. Hike into the forest to the location where gorillas were last spotted, beginning your tracking from there. The terrain is rough and muddy, requiring good physical fitness. Though the hike is challenging, the beauty of the forest and surrounding scenery make it worthwhile. Be sure to bring plenty of water for the trek. Cameras and high-speed film are recommended. As it is a tropical rainforest, rain can occur unexpectedly, so waterproof clothing, including zip-lock bags for cameras and film, is essential. Other recommended items include sturdy hiking boots, long pants, gloves, and a raincoat. The maximum time spent with the gorillas is one hour. Return for dinner and overnight stay at Buhoma Community Haven Lodge.

Day 3: Transfer back to Kampala
After breakfast, begin the long drive back to Entebbe/Kampala, cherishing the memories of your encounters with the rare mountain gorillas. Enjoy lunch en route and make stops at the equator line and the Igongo Cultural Center. You will arrive late in the evening at Entebbe International Airport.
